For Luther, to hold on to anger was as deadly as literally killing someone. And we certainly live in a time and place where anger seems to abound. One of the ways as Christians we can deal with our anger is through contemplative prayer, or centering prayer. These are types of Christian Meditation.


If you've never done meditation before, this short two-minute one is a great place to start. Do this for a few days in a row and then look for other centerting or contemplative prayers that last a little longer. If you can eventually get to 20 minutes a day, you will notice a sharp and very positive change in your reaction and emotions.
